From students to society
Not only will Ark Boulton children, be articulate and confident securing the best academic outcomes possible, we will provide opportunities to develop strength of character for which they will be recognised in society as kind, caring, respectful, and generous young adults who will be role models for generations to follow. We cannot do justice to this crucial undertaking alone. We are committed to working very closely with parents, families, the local community, faith organisations, business, commerce, and education partners to meet the needs of the whole child. Together we can ensure for each child that we:
- have the highest possible expectations
- raise their aspirations
- nurture their ambition
- build their self esteem
- develop their learning capacity
- achieve outstanding academic progress
- secure the necessary qualifications
- respect their beliefs
- ensure their safety and security
Growing together, reaching higher
Together we can give each of our children the skills, personal qualities and qualifications they need to be successful at university and in the career of their choice.
Together we can make them role models for future generations, helping to fulfil potential and raise aspirations in the wider community and supporting the family that raised them.
Together we can reach higher by ensuring that our young people can compete on level terms for places at university and in the job market. Parents, teachers and the community, by supporting each other’s high expectations, will ensure that each of our children can overcome barriers to learning, catch up where needed and achieve at the highest levels by working harder, behaving better and making faster progress than children in other schools.
We insist that all our teachers and support staff have the same high expectations for each child as they would have for their own son or daughter and that they work in close partnership with parents to ensure exemplary behaviour and a strong commitment to learning.
In order to achieve this undertaking, we are aware that Individuals can respond well or less well to the challenges they face in everyday life, and the moral virtues are those character traits that enable human beings to respond appropriately to situations in any area of experience. At Ark Boulton Academy we will strive to create opportunities, which will allow character traits to be developed and nurtured to enable our students to live, cooperate and learn with others in a way that is peaceful, neighbourly and morally justifiable.
We at Ark Boulton Academy feel privileged to lead a joint enterprise whereby the ‘village’ can help our children grow together and reach higher.
